7 Tips to Avoid Commercial Water Damage in NJ

1. Inspect & Maintain Appliances

A leading cause of water damage on your commercial property is a leaking HVAC, plumbing, or sprinkler systems. Even small leaks can cause significant damage to your business, but regular inspections of water supply lines and appliances can help to detect issues early in order to complete needed repairs or replacements before further problems arise.

2. Keep Gutters Free From Debris

Gutters are the main tool used to direct water away from your roof and foundation. When gutters become filled with twigs, leaves, and other debris, water can spill over and seep through the walls of your property. 

Cleaning your gutters at least twice per year allows water to continue to flow freely and away from your business.

3. Inspect Your Roof

When you have damaged shingles or holes in your roof, water can easily slip through to cause damage to your property. 

A proper roof inspection involves examining both your roof’s exterior for damaged or loose shingles, as well as the interior for water stains or mold. Once you identify any signs of roof damage, it’s important to quickly complete the needed repairs before further issues arise.

During the winter months, it’s also important to regularly remove snow and ice from your roof, which can accumulate to create ice dams.

4. Seal Cracks and Gaps

Both groundwater and cold air can enter through any gaps in your building’s exterior or foundation. While leaks cause direct water damage to your property, cold air can expose your pipes to freezing temperatures, causing them to burst.

Sealing any cracks, holes, or gaps in your building with caulk, spray foam insulation, and other sealants is one important way to prevent water leaks and burst pipes.

5. Insulate Exposed Pipes

Pipes that are located in areas with poor insulation are especially susceptible to freezing. 

In order to prevent burst pipes during the colder months, you want to add extra insulation to any exposed pipes.

6. Keep Heat at Adequate Levels

Pipes that are located inside walls sit at a colder temperature than the rest of the building, which is why it’s important to always keep your thermostat at a sufficient temperature. Maintaining an indoor temperature of at least 55 degrees is essential to preventing pipes from freezing, even when your business may be vacant.

7. Locate the Main Water Supply Valve

When water damage occurs on your commercial property, it’s crucial to be able to quickly locate your water shut-off valve. Being able to immediately turn off your water supply helps to minimize damages by stopping water from continuing to leak or spread.
